Batman & Robin is the fourth installment in the Batman film series that began with 1989's Batman. In the 1997 sequel, Batman (this time played by George Clooney) and Robin (Chris O'Donnell), backed by Batgirl (Alicia Silverstone), attempt to save Gotham City from the grips of Mr. Freeze (Arnold Schwarzenegger), Poison Ivy (Uma Thurman) and Bane (Jeep Swenson). Due to disastrous reviews and being a box office bomb, the Batman film franchise would not return to the big screen until the series was rebooted in 2005 with Christopher Nolan's Batman Begins.
The following weapons were used in the film Batman & Robin:
Smith & Wesson Model 19
At the beginning of the film, security guards at the Gotham Museum of Art use Smith & Wesson Model 19 revolvers to open fire on Mr. Freeze (Arnold Schwarzenegger).
Uzi
When Dr. Jason Woodrue (John Glover) performs some experiments to create a super soldier, full-size Uzi submachine guns are seen carried by his henchmen who bring in a new subject.
